When Do I get My Keys after Signing Closing Documents? That is a common question throughout the purchasing process and rightfully so. Keys are important and after searching for the right home, working through the home loan process, navigating the home purchase process, and managing personal stress its always nice to receive keys sooner than later and be finished.
Eventhough the purchase is nearly complete buyers are still unclear when they'll receive keys. In this article, three ways will be shared about how and when buyer's receive their keys when purchasing a home.
UPON CLOSING: Line 11 of the Purchase & Sale Contract outlines the Closing Date and Possession Date. If the closing date is for August 19, 2022 and the box is checked for Possession upon closing then buyer will receive keys after the property closes and records at Snohomish County.

Oftentimes, it’s assumed that light colors are the only way to make a room appear larger. While this is typically the case, you aren’t only limited to off-whites and light grays. And while we’re a big fan of grays, here in the Pacific Northwest, it can benefit your space to add in something other than gray tones to contrast with the amount of cloud coverage and rain we have.The main goal here is to give the illusion of a wider room that has more depth. Light colors are inherently reflective, which is why they make a room feel bigger. But pairing light paint color with a darker accent wall can create contrast to achieve this illusion as well. So, while you may want to stick with a neutral taupe or crisp white, pairing a pale blue with a navy blue accent wall can benefit your space too. Another way to achieve this is to use an eggshell, semi-gloss, or satin finish instead of matte because these finishes will boost that reflective property.

When selling a home, its important to remember the homeowner has every right to hire, not hire, sell, and not sell as they wish. It is not for a REALTOR®, or any other real estate broker, to try and strongarm the owner into hiring and selling. The homeowner retains that right and needs no other’s permission – unless they’re in a short sale situation..png)
